Parex Announces Closing of Verano Acquisition


CALGARY, ALBERTA--(Marketwired - June 25, 2014) -

NOT FOR DISTRIBUTION OR FOR DISSEMINATION IN THE UNITED STATES

Parex Resources Inc. ("Parex") (TSX:PXT) and Verano Energy Limited ("Verano") are pleased to announce that they have closed the previously announced plan of arrangement (the "Arrangement") pursuant to which Parex acquired all of the issued and outstanding common shares of Verano (the "Verano Shares") for consideration of CAD$0.42 in cash and 0.0763 of a common share of Parex ("Parex Share") for each Verano Share.

The aggregate consideration paid by Parex pursuant to the Arrangement was CAD$81 million in cash and the issuance of approximately 14.7 million Parex Shares. Parex has also assumed approximately CAD$43 million of Verano working capital surplus including no bank debt. The aggregate consideration is inclusive of exercised options by Verano employees and directors. Parex is funding the cash portion of the Arrangement through existing undrawn credit facilities. As of March 31, 2014, Parex had drawn USD$4 million on an existing USD$125 million credit facility and a working capital surplus of USD$37 million.

Parex expects Q2 2014 production to average approximately 19,500 bopd. Following the closing of the Arrangement, Parex will begin recording the Verano production and Parex' total production is expected to increase by an additional 4,000 bopd to a total of approximately 23,500 bopd.

As previously announced, in mid-July 2014 Parex expects to provide an independent reserves evaluation with an effective date of June 30, 2014 and revised 2014 guidance, both of which will incorporate 2014 year to date exploration and production activities and the Verano properties. After completing the Arrangement there are approximately 125.2 million Parex Shares outstanding.
